Brick repair services involve restoring and reinforcing existing brickwork to maintain the structural integrity and aesthetic appeal of a property. This process often includes replacing damaged or deteriorated bricks, filling in cracks, and addressing issues caused by weathering, settling, or aging.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the brick surfaces, remove compromised materials, and carefully install new bricks or mortar to blend seamlessly with the existing structure. Proper brick repair helps extend the lifespan of brick features and preserves the overall appearance of a building.
These services are essential for addressing common problems such as crumbling mortar joints, cracked or spalling bricks, and water infiltration caused by damaged brickwork. Without timely repairs, these issues can lead to further deterioration, structural instability, or water damage inside the property. Brick repair can also improve energy efficiency by sealing gaps and preventing drafts. Repair Costs - Typical expenses for brick repair services range from $200 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age. For small cracks or mortar repointing, costs may be around $200 to $500.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ed $1,000.
Replacement Expenses - Replacing damaged bricks generally costs between $3 and $10 per brick, with total costs varying based on the number of bricks needed. For a small section, expenses might be $150 to $500, while extensive replacements can reach $2,000 or more.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for brick repair services typically range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or fee depends on project size, often adding several hundred dollars to the overall cost.
Additional Costs - Extra charges may apply for surface preparation, sealing, or finishing, which can add $100 to $400 to the total. These costs vary based on the scope of work and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es brick damage that requires repair? Brick damage can result from factors such as settling, moisture infiltration, freeze-thaw cycles, or physical impact, leading to issues like cracking or spalling.
How can I tell if my bricks need repair? Signs of needing brick repair include visible cracks, crumbling mortar, efflorescence, or bricks that are loose or bulging.
What types of brick repair services are available? Services may include repointing mortar joints, replacing damaged bricks, sealing cracks, or restoring the overall brickwork appearance.
